I got a scope with 1" body and 35mm objective (outside diameter).
Looking for Weaver base rings that will put it as low as possible to the base. Brownell's catalog describes "height above base" for rings, for example for Weaver Sure-Grip medium rings it is 4.16mm.
Is this a measurement from the lowest inside of the ring (same as from scope body) to the top of the weaver base? If this is the case, it should fit ideally (the base is concave in the center, giving extra 1 - 2 mm clearance).
Right or wrong? Any other suggestions?

Never mind, I found the answer in Midway online catalog. The measurement is from the base of the ring to the body of the scope.
